Dimensional drawings

Use of insulating barriers and terminal covers with circuit

breakers and switch disconnectors

Fixed-mounted design

Front connection

• terminals 1, 3, 5

a) If U

e

= AC 415 V, it is necessary to use 3VT9 300-8CE30

insulating barriers or a 3VT9 200-8CB30 terminal cover.

b) If insulated conductors are not used for connecting main

circuit to terminals 1, 3, 5, flexibars or rear connection, it is

necessary to use 3VT9 300-8CE30 insulating barriers or a

3VT9 200-8CB30 terminal cover.

• terminals 2, 4, 6

- Only in case that the circuit breaker/switch disconnector is

connected to the source using terminals 2, 4, 6 and further-

more:

a) If U

e

AC 415 V, it is necessary to use 3VT9 300-8CE30

insulating barriers or a 3VT9 200-8CB30 terminal cover;

b) If insulated conductors are not used for connecting main

circuit to terminals 2, 4, 6, flexibars or rear connection, it is

necessary to use 3VT9 300-8CE30 insulating barriers or a

3VT9 200-8CB30 terminal cover.

Rear connection

• Insulating barriers or terminal covers need not be used.

Plug-in and withdrawable devices

Insulating barriers or terminal covers need not be used.

A

minimum distance between the circuit breaker/switch-

disconnctor and uninsulated earthed wall (applicable for

connections using insulated conductors, cables, flexibars

or with rear connection)

A1

minimum insulation length of bare conductors (using

3VT9 300-8CE30 insulating barriers from 50 mm to max.

100 mm, or by adding additional insulation for the con-

ductors with barriers to obtain at least A1 value)

A2

minimum distance:

• between circuit breaker/switch disconnector and uninsu-

lated earthed wall (applicable for uninsulated conduc-

tors and busbars)

• between circuit breaker/switch disconnector and busbar

• between two circuit breaker/switch disconnectors situat-

ed vertically above one another

• between uninsulated connections of two circuit break-

ers/switch disconnectors above one another

B, C minimum distance between circuit breaker/switch discon-

nector and uninsulated earthed wall

D

minimum distance between uninsulated conductors
